Why does my floor feel dry to the touch but your meter says it's still wet?

'Dry to the touch' is a sensory illusion. The IICRC S500 standard of care requires psychrometric drying to a structural equilibrium of 40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) at 70°F for Downtown Greenfield. This removes latent moisture vapor within materials that drives mold growth and wood rot.

What should I do before you arrive for a major water leak?

Your first action is rapid utility shut-off. This is critical for 'loss of use' mitigation and prevents electrical hazards. Know the location of your main water shut-off and circuit panel. For properties near Greenfield City Hall, confirm this access is clear for emergency responders.

How soon must water be extracted to prevent mold?

The mold growth window is 48-72 hours from intrusion. In 2026, insurance carriers view mitigation initiated after this window as a liability shift. Timely, documented response is required to maintain coverage for remediation under the standard of care.

What's the difference between 'Grey Water' and 'Black Water' on an insurance claim?

Category 2 'Grey Water' contains significant contamination and requires antimicrobial treatment. Category 3 'Black Water' is grossly contaminated. Misclassification can lead to claim denial.
